Million Dollar Crack Dip

Creamy Million Dollar Crack Dip That Steals the Show

This Million Dollar Crack Dip is a creamy blend of cheese and bacon, perfect for any gathering.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Chilling Time 1 hour
Total Time 1 hour 15 minutes
Servings: 8 servings
Course: Snack
Cuisine: American
Calories: 300

Ingredients
  

For the Dip Base
  • 8 ounces cream cheese softened
  • 1 cup sour cream
  • ½ cup mayonnaise or Greek yogurt
For Flavor
  • 1 packet dry ranch dressing mix homemade optional
  • ½ cup crumbled crispy bacon or smoked tempeh
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ese or Monterey Jack
For Optional Extras
  • ¼ cup green onions optional
  • to taste diced green chilies or jalapeños to adjust heat

Equipment

  • Mixing bowl
  • Hand Mixer
  • spatula

Method
 

Instructions
  1. In a large mixing bowl, add cream cheese, sour cream, and mayonnaise. Blend until smooth.
  2. Add dry ranch dressing mix and stir until combined.
  3. Fold in cheddar cheese, crumbled bacon, and optional green onions or jalapeños.
  4. Transfer the dip into a serving bowl and smooth the top.
  5. Garnish with additional cheddar cheese, bacon, and green onions.
  6. Cover and refrigerate for at least 1 hour before serving.
  7. Serve with tortilla chips, fresh veggies, or crackers.

Notes

Enhance flavors by making this dip a day in advance. Adjust spices to taste and get creative with garnishes for visual appeal.
